Voters in Argentina have been heading to the polls Sunday in a presidential runoff election that may decide whether or not South America’s second-largest financial system will take a rightward shift.

Populist Javier Milei, an upstart candidate who acquired his begin as a tv speaking head, has often been in comparison with former U.S. President Donald Trump. He faces Economic system Minister Sergio Massa of the Peronist occasion, which has been a number one pressure in Argentine politics for many years.

On Massa’s watch, inflation has soared to greater than 140% and poverty has elevated. Milei, a self-described anarcho-capitalist, proposes to slash the scale of the state and rein in inflation, whereas Massa has warned folks concerning the destructive impacts of such insurance policies.

The extremely polarizing election is forcing many to resolve which of the 2 they think about to be the least dangerous possibility.

ARGENTINA’S JAVIER MILEI COPIES TRUMP’S PLAYBOOK TO BECOME COUNTRY’S BIGGEST PRIMARY ELECTION VOTE-GETTER

“No matter occurs on this election might be unimaginable,” stated Lucas Romero, director of native political consultancy Synopsis. “It could be unimaginable for Massa to win on this financial context or for Milei to win going through a candidate as skilled as Massa.”

Voting stations opened at 8 a.m. (1100 GMT) and shut 10 hours later. Voting is performed with paper ballots, making the rely unpredictable, however preliminary outcomes have been anticipated round three hours after polls shut.

Milei went from blasting the nation’s “political caste” on TV to successful a lawmaker seat two years in the past. The economist’s screeds resonated broadly with Argentines angered by their battle to make ends meet, significantly younger males.

“Cash covers much less and fewer every day. I’m a certified particular person, and my wage isn’t sufficient for something,” Esteban Medina, a 26-year-old bodily therapist from Ezeiza, on the outskirts of Buenos Aires, instructed The Related Press on the sidelines of a Milei rally earlier this week.

Massa, as some of the distinguished figures in a deeply unpopular administration, was as soon as seen as having little likelihood of victory. However he managed to mobilize the networks of his Peronist occasion and clinched a decisive first-place end within the first spherical of voting.

His marketing campaign has cautioned Argentines that his libertarian opponent’s plan to eradicate key ministries and in any other case sharply curtail the state would threaten public providers, together with well being and training, and welfare applications many depend on. Massa has additionally drawn consideration to his opponent’s usually aggressive rhetoric and has brazenly questioned his psychological acuity; forward of the primary spherical, Milei generally carried a revving chainsaw at rallies.

Massa’s “solely likelihood to win this election when folks need change … is to make this election a referendum on whether or not Milei is match to be president or not,” stated Ana Iparraguirre, accomplice at pollster GBAO Methods.

Milei has accused Massa and his allies of operating a “marketing campaign of worry” and he has walked again a few of his most controversial proposals, equivalent to loosening gun management. In his ultimate marketing campaign advert, Milei appears on the digicam and assures voters he has no plans to denationalise training or well being care.

Most pre-election polls, which have been notoriously incorrect at each step of this yr’s marketing campaign, present a statistical tie between the 2 candidates. Voters for first-round candidates who didn’t make the runoff might be key. Patricia Bullrich, who positioned third, has endorsed Milei.

Javier Rojas, a 36-year-old pediatrician who voted for Bullrich in October, instructed The Related Press he is leaning towards Milei, then added: “Nicely, to be sincere, it’s extra of a vote in opposition to the opposite aspect than the rest.”

Underscoring the bitter division this marketing campaign has dropped at the fore, Milei acquired each jeers and cheers on Friday night time on the legendary Colón Theater in Buenos Aires.

The vote takes place amid Milei’s allegations of attainable electoral fraud, harking back to these from Trump and former Brazilian President Jair Bolsonaro. With out offering proof, Milei claimed that the primary spherical of the presidential election was stricken by irregularities that affected the outcome. Consultants say such irregularities can not swing an election, and that his assertions are partly aimed toward firing up his base and motivating his supporters to turn out to be screens of voting stations.

Such claims unfold broadly on social media and, at Milei’s rally in Ezeiza earlier this week, all these interviewed instructed the AP they have been involved concerning the integrity of the vote.

“You don’t want to indicate statistically important errors,” Fernanda Buril, of the Washington-based Worldwide Basis for Electoral Programs, stated in an e-mail. “If you happen to draw sufficient consideration to 1 downside in a single polling station which seemingly doesn’t have an effect on the leads to any significant method, persons are more likely to overestimate the frequency and affect of that and different issues within the elections extra typically.”
